var lastOpened = '';

function hideLast() {
	if (lastOpened!='') {
	document.getElementById(lastOpened).style.display = 'none';
	}
}

function showhideElement(id) {
	hideLast();
	if ((document.getElementById(id))&&(id!=lastOpened)) {
		var thisEl = document.getElementById(id);
		if (thisEl.style.display!='block') {
			thisEl.style.display = 'block';
			lastOpened = id;
		}
	} else if (document.getElementById(id)) { lastOpened=''; }

}
